Baked Basque Cod
 

Cod is a simple fish widely available in the Basque region of Spain and is a mainstay in their cooking. Try making a mixture of vegetables available in the fresh produce section for a different variation. This also works well with red snapper.

Ingredients
2 tsp. extra-virgin olive oil
1 green pepper, finely diced
1 white onion, finely chopped
2 tomatoes, peeled and diced
1 garlic clove, finely chopped
2 tsp. fresh basil, stacked, rolled and sliced into ribbons
4 cod fillets, skinned, approximately 4 ounces each
juice of 1/2 lemon
sea salt, pepper to taste
lemon slices for garnish

DIRECTIONS: Heat oven to 374 degrees. Brush four large squares of foil with a little oil.
Mix together the bell pepper, onion, tomatotes, garlic and basil. Put a fillet in the center of each foil piece and top with the mixture.
Drizzle with lemon juice and the remaining oil and season wtih salt and pepper. Fold the foil into parcels and place on a baking sheet in the oven for 20 minutes or until the fish flakes easily.
Unwrap the foil and transfer the fish, vegetables and cooking juices onto serving plates.
Garnish with lemon slices and serve.

Serves 4

 Nutrition Info
Nutrient Value Per Serving:  Calories 140
Total Fat 3 grams Saturated Fat
1 gram
Carbohydrates
6 grams
Net Carbohydrates
5 grams
Fiber 1 gram Protein 21gm
